Julius A. Quinn
Julius A. Quinn Jr, 76, of Centerville Boro (Low Hill), passed away Saturday, March 19, 2022, in UPMC Presbyterian Hospital.
He was born June 17, 1945, in West Elizabeth, a son of the late Julius A. and Treva Hustead Quinn Sr.
Mr. Quinn was a Vietnam War veteran, serving two tours of duty in Da Nang and Chu Li, with the U.S. Navy Seabees.
After leaving the Navy in 1967, Julius was hired as a Pattern Maker at Combustion Engineering in Monongahela, where he worked until the plant closing in 1987.
He retired from the U.S. Army with the rank of First Sergeant, as well as a civilian position within the Army.
Surviving are his wife, Mary Ann; a son, Julian, both of Low Hill; a sister, Janet Leyland of Elizabeth Township; several nieces and nephews.
Mr. Quinn was preceded in death by his son, Jonathan; and two brothers, Charles and Peter.
